Kapcsolásnak is a Hungarian term that translates to "switching" or "connection" in English. It broadly refers to the act of establishing or breaking an electrical circuit, or more generally, the process of linking two or more things together. In the context of electronics, "kapcsolásnak" most commonly denotes the act of operating a switch to control the flow of current. This can involve simple on/off mechanisms or more complex arrangements that direct signals.
The term can also be used in a more abstract sense to describe the interconnection of systems
